Analysis of meningitis in the pediatric population of the state of Tocantins, Brazil (2014-2024)

Childhood meningitis is a severe disease that can lead to neurological complications and death, representing a public health issue in Brazil. This study aimed to analyze the incidence of meningitis in the population aged 0 to 14 years in the state of Tocantins, between 2014 and 2024, identifying epidemiological patterns. It is a descriptive and quantitative research based on secondary data from the Notifiable Diseases Information System (SINAN) and DATASUS. Variations such as age, sex, race/color, and case seasonality were examined. The results indicated an 88.89% reduction in the number of notifications over the studied period, with the highest incidence in February and the lowest in December. A predominance of cases was observed in males and children under one year of age, as well as a higher mortality rate among boys. The pardo (mixed-race) population was the most affected, which may reflect inequalities in access to healthcare. It is concluded that, despite the decline in incidence, childhood meningitis still requires continuous epidemiological surveillance and expansion of immunization policies. Understanding the factors that influence the distribution of the disease may contribute to the development of more effective prevention and treatment strategies in Tocantins.
